Annapolis '39 classmates

An interesting fact is that class '39 Lt Robert Scott “Scottie” Whitman was flying a PBY-5A of VP- 44 when he was killed in action on 4 June 1942. He was attacked by Japanese Mitsubishi F1M2 Type 0 float planes from the seaplane carrier Chitose about 340 miles west of Midway and died when his Catalina crashed.

Lieutenant Commander George C. Duncan of VF-15 dropped a bomb on Chitose when it was sunk in October 1944.
